Summary

Coronavirus is all over the news where both travel and cruising are concerned. This week we talk week with cruise industry analyst Stewart Chiron about the impacts on the industry and how cruise lines are being proactive.Ā 

Travel insurance could play a factor in the coronavirus cancellations and delays. We answer some of the dozens of emails we relieved about this outbreak.Ā 

Sherry has cruise news on:Ā 

  • A Princess Cruise ship was impacted with the deadly coronavirusĀ 
  • Carnival announces new officers for Carnival RadianceĀ 
  • Carnival adds another transatlantic voyage in 2021
  • Disney Cruise Line launches a website detailing their new destinationĀ 
  • Holland America Line brings on a new chefĀ 
  • Royal Caribbean opened a new section at Perfect Day at Cococay

Listener Q: Is Royal Caribbean's The Key program worth it? - Julie from Layton, UtahĀ
